Compensation

Compensation awarded in a successful Erb's Palsy case can assist families with the costs of treatment. Legal proceedings can bring closure to families, and hold medical professionals accountable. Many children who have Erb's palsy require physical therapy, surgery, or other expensive medical procedures.

A child's arm movement could be affected by the damage to a group of muscles in the shoulder known as the brachial plexus. The injury can trigger several symptoms, including weakness or paralysis. This condition is typically caused by excessive pulling of the shoulders during the birth of a child. Fortunately most cases can be prevented with appropriate medical care.

An experienced lawyer from Erb's palsy can examine the specifics of your child's situation and determine if there is a reason to file a medical malpractice claim. Typically, the claim must be filed within a certain timeframe of limitations, which is different according to the state. If you do not file your claim by the deadline, you'll not be able pursue a lawsuit based on medical negligence.

Doctors may argue that a child's Erb's syndrome has causes unrelated to the delivery, such as intrauterine malformations, or the position of the baby. These theories have been found to be untrue by the courts. They are also based on biased publications and reports from professional obstetricians ' associations.

Mediation

In mediation, lawyers and their clients talk about their position. They may also invite experts to help support their case. The aim is to reach an agreement that is acceptable to both sides. This process is usually quicker and cheaper than the trial. It's not always successful.
